POS Auto Updater Fails on Windows 7
Note: All points apply exclusively to 64-bit operating systems. As 32-bit operating systems are not supported, no solutions have been provided for that.
Issue
POS users encounter a failure when updating to a version requiring .NET 5.0, which is unsupported on certain Windows 7 versions.
Solution
Ensure Compatibility: Verify the POS system is running Windows 7 Professional, Enterprise, or Ultimate with SP1. Upgrade if needed.
Install Microsoft Visual C++ Redistributable:
Download from this link.
Install the 64-bit version.
Restart the system.
Enable Extended Security Updates:
Download Windows 7 SP1 ESU here.
Install and restart the system.
Install .NET 5.0 Runtime:
Download from this link.
Install the runtime.
Run POS Auto Updater
Complete the update successfully.
Restart your system.
The updated system will only function after the system is properly restarted.